A civilian sighting of a stationary, round, white object in Amityville, NY, on November 23, 1957, was officially identified by military authorities as the planet Venus.
This document consists of a UFOB Index Card and an associated military message form regarding a sighting reported on November 23, 1957, in Amityville, New York. The witnesses, a civilian couple aged 26, reported observing a single, stationary, round, white object described as being the size of a grapefruit. The report notes the presence of a red light to the side of the object. The observation was made at 2322Z. The witnesses utilized binoculars and a telescope to view the object. The official conclusion, documented by the COC Duty Officer, Captain Farley, is that the sighting was caused by the planet Venus. The index card explicitly marks the 'Was Astronomical' category as the final determination.
